I have make the following acl, and tftp-server inside 192.168.0.1 /root but I still cannot successfully save the running configuration to TFTP server. Can anyone help me?

access-list inside_access_in permit ip any any
access-list inside_access_in permit tcp any any
access-list inside_access_in permit udp any any
access-list outside_access_in permit icmp any any echo-reply
access-list outside_access_in permit icmp any any unreachable
access-list outside_access_in permit icmp any any unreachable

Is this a Sim or an actual network?

Could you upload to the tftp before you added the acl?

Can you ping the IP address of the TFTP server?

if you can ping it, have you previously uploaded to it, if not I would reinstall the TFTP program on your server or try anouther.

Incidently, I did not notice a Deny at the end of your acl, ie without one it will allow all traffic.

You might want to ask these questions on Cisco's forums, as your likely to get more responses. Hope this helps
